An unbroken chain — PO to part

Every piece of material is linked the moment it’s ordered. As it’s received, cut and processed, StowWorks carries its grade, size, heat and origin forward — so the chain is never broken and never depends on someone remembering.

  • Purchase order → intake → cut → process → finished part
  • Grade, size and heat number tracked at every step
  • Offcuts keep the cert of the bar they came from

Mill certs pinned to the heat

Drop the mill certificate (EN 10204 2.1 / 3.1 / 3.2) onto the heat once and it stays attached to every piece of that metal — and every part cut from it. No more digging through a binder or your mailbox when a customer asks.

When a client needs documentation, pull the cert for any piece in two clicks.

Reverse-trace any finished part

Start from a finished part and walk it backwards — to the exact bar, the heat, and the purchase order it came from. If a supplier flags a bad heat, you can find every part affected instead of guessing.

Why traceability pays off

Customers in aerospace, automotive, defence and medical increasingly demand documented material traceability. Getting it right wins those jobs; getting it wrong loses them — and turns an audit into a scramble.

Questions, answered.

Does it store mill certificates?

Yes. You attach the mill cert (EN 10204 2.1 / 3.1 / 3.2) to the heat, and StowWorks keeps it pinned to that metal and every piece cut from it.

Can I trace a finished part back to its heat?

Yes — reverse trace walks any finished part back to the exact bar, heat and purchase order it came from.

Do offcuts keep their certificate?

Yes. When you keep an offcut, it returns to stock as a labelled piece that still carries the heat and cert of the bar it was cut from.

Where is the traceability data stored?

On your own PC. Your material data and certs never leave your machine unless you choose to back them up.
